But I'm stuck with the bsdlabel bootstrap code size... >>>> I'm using a 2 hours old CURRENT. >>>> >>>> # kldload usb2_storage_mass >>>> # kldload zfs >>>> # dd if=/dev/zero of=/dev/da0 bs=512 count=32 >>>> # fdisk -BI da0 >>>> # dd if=/dev/zero of=/dev/da0s1 bs=512 count=32 >>>> # bsdlabel -wB -b /boot/zfsboot da0s1 >>>> bsdlabel: boot code /boot/zfsboot is wrong size >>>> >>>> Is what I'm trying to do with bsdlabel wrong ? >>>> I previously tried with the default bootstrap code but I had an >>>> (expected) "boot: Not ufs" error at boot. >>>> >>>> PS : I'm not subscribed to this list. >>> >>> The process for install zfsboot is a bit manual (and undocumented). Try >>> something like this: >>> >>> # dd if=/boot/zfsboot of=/dev/da0s1 count=1 >>> # dd if=/boot/zfsboot of=/dev/ds0s1 skip=1 seek=1024 >>> >>>Alternatively, you might try using the brand new support for GPT that I committed yesterday: >>> >>> # gpt create -f da0 >>> # gpt boot -b /boot/pmbr -g /boot/gptzfsboot da0 >>> # gpt add -t freebsd-zfs da0 >>> # zpool create mypool da0p2 >> >> It works ! >> >> Now I'm stuck at loader(8) prompt. > > That's a me too. > > I tried this under vmware with LOADER_ZFS_SUPPORT=yes on make.conf: > # gpart create -s gpt ad0 > # gpart add -b 34 -s 128 -t freebsd-boot ad0 > ad0p1 added > # gpart add -b 162 -s 15078327 -t freebsd-zfs ad0 > ad0p2 added > # gpart bootcode -b /boot/pmbr -p /boot/gptzfsboot -i 1 ad0 > # zpool create tank ad0p2 > # zpool set bootfs = tank tank > > lsdev on loader shows: > cd devices: > disk devices: > disk0: BIOS drive c: > disk0p1: FreeBSD boot > disk0p2: FreeBSD ZFS > pxe devices: > zfs devices: > > Any hints? > I'm trying to figure out why loader doesn't see my zfs pool and here's what I got: FreeBSD/i386 boot Default: tank:/boot/loader boot: status pool: tank config: NAME STATE tank ONLINE ad0p2 ONLINE I added some printfs on loader\main.c: guid = kargs->zfspool; unit = zfs_guid_to_unit(guid); if (unit >= 0) { sprintf(devname, "zfs%d", unit); setenv("currdev", devname, 1); } and guid returns the correct guid for my pool but unit returns -1 which by looking at zfs_guid_to_unit means something is not right. Any pointers Doug? -- Joao Barros
